PRACTICE.

PRACTICE is a contraction of the Rule of Three Direct, when the first term happens to be a unit or one, and is a concise method of resolving most questions that occur in trade or business where money is reckoned in pounds, shillings and pence; but reckoning in Federal Money will render this rule almost useless; for which reason I shall not enlarge so much on the subject as many other writers have done.

The alliquot part of any number is such a part of it, as being taken a certain number of times, exactly makes the number.

CASE I.

When the price of one yard, pound &c. is an even part of a shilling.-Find the value of the given quantity at 1s. a yard, pound, &c. and divide it by that even part, and the quotient will be the answer in shillings, &c.

Or find the value of the given quantity at 2s. per yard, &c. and divide said value by the even part which the given price is of 2s. and the quotient will be the answer in shillings, &c. which reduce to pounds.

N. B. To find the value of any quantity at 2s. you need only double the unit figure for shillings; the other figures will be pounds.

When the given price is any number of shillings under 20.

1. When the shillings are an even number, multiply

:he quantity by half the number of shillings, and double the first figure of the product for shilling; and the rest of the product will be pounds.

2. If the shillings be odd, multiply the quantity by the whole number of shillings, and the product will be the answer in shillings, which reduce to pounds.

When the given price is pence, or pence and farthings, and not an even part of a shilling-Find the value of the given quantity at 1s. per yard, &c. which divide by the greatest even part of a shilling contained in the given price, and take parts of the quotient for the remainder of the price, and the sum of these several quotients will be the answer in shillings, &c. which reduce to pounds.

When the price is shillings, pence and farthings, and not the alliquot part of a pound-Muitiply the given quantity by the shillings, and take parts for the pence and farthings, as in the foregoing cases, and add them together; the sum will be the answer in shillings.
